Despite this traditional naming, all sloths have three toes on each rear limb-- although two-toed sloths have only two digits on each forelimb. Sloths have a thick brown and slightly-greenish fur coat and are about the size of a cat around 2 feet (61 centimetres) long. Sloths have a short, flat head, big eyes, a short snout, a short or non-existent tail, long legs, tiny ears and sturdy, curved claws are on each foot. They use these claws to hang from trees.

The confusion comes from how we translate the animal’s name from Spanish into English. In Spanish, the word “dedos” is used for both fingers and toes. Mating All sloths are solitary by nature, and come together only to mate.
